High energy density galvanic batteries having high utilization of active electrode material are prepared using voltaic cells having lithium anodes, cathode depolarizers reducible by said anodes such as cupric sulfide, and electrolytes comprising a dioxolane as solvent and up to about 20 weight percent of a conductive non-reactive electrolyte salt such as lithium perchlorate dissolved therein. Optionally up to 50 weight percent of the solvent can be a second solvent which is an aliphatic or cycloaliphatic carbohydric ether to reduce battery gassing. Additional small amounts of a tertiary nitrogen base can be added to suppress the tendency of the electrolyte system to form polymer. |
